Tax Implications By Region

State tobacco taxes vary dramatically, from minimal in states like Florida and Pennsylvania to substantial in New York and California. International buyers face additional complexity with import duties, potentially adding 25-100% to the base price depending on the destination country.

Humidification Requirements

Proper storage necessitates controlled humidity between 65-72%. New cigar enthusiasts must factor in the cost of humidification equipment: a starter humidor ($30-75), calibrated hygrometer ($15-30), and humidity control solutions ($10-25 annually).
